The magnificent Statue of Liberty stands in New York Harbour and welcomes millions of foreign visitors and citizens returning to the United States from abroad.

The idea for such a statue originated in France on the occasion of the 100th anniversary of the USA.

The French people gave August Bartholdi’s statue “Liberty Enlightening the World” to the American people in 1886.

The 12 acre Liberty Island was selected as the permanent site for the statue.

It was placed upon a concrete and granite pedestal.

The statue with its pedestal is 305 feet high.

Approximately 800.

000 people visit Liberty Island each year.

You can walk up 354 stairs to get to the top of the statue.

An elevator takes sightseers to the top of the pedestal, but from there those who wish to venture higher, must walk up to the statue’s head, where there is an observation platform.

On a clear day, this platform affords a wonderful view of the harbour and New York.

The right arm and the torch are not open to the public.

There is a museum on Liberty Island, at the foot of the statue Задание № 11.

The Statue of Liberty in New York is a huge statue of a woman holding a tablet in her left hand and a torch in her right.

She wears a crown with seven points, which represent the seven oceans and continents of the world.

The Statue of Liberty was designed by Frédéric - Auguste Bartholdi.

It was started in 1876 and was finished in 1884.

It is made of copper with steel supports.

It was a gift to the Americans from the French, to celebrate the 100th anniversary of American Independence.

The statue was made in sections.

In June 1885, it was put into 214 boxes and shipped to New York.

It was reassembled in four months.

The statue was declared a national monument in 1924.

Nowadays, people can climb354 steps to reach the crown, and admire the view from twenty - five windows.

They can also visit the Statue of Liberty exhibit, which has museum objects.

Photographs.

Prints and videos.

The statue of Liberty.

One of the most famous statues in the world stands on an island in New York Harbor.

This statue is, of course, the Statue of Liberty.

The Statue of Liberty is a woman who holds a torch up high.

Visitors can go inside the statue.

The statue is so large that as many as twelve people can stand inside the torch.

Many more people can stand in other parts of the statue.

The statue weighs 225 tons and 301 feet tall.

The Statue of Liberty was put up in 1886.

It was a gift to the United States from the people of France.

Over the years France and United States had a special relationship.

In 1776 France helped the American colonies gain independence from England.

The French wanted to do something special for the U.

S. centennial, its 100 birthday.

Laboulaye was a well - known Frenchman who admired the United States.

One night at a dinner in his house, Laboulaye talked about the idea of gift.

Amond Laboulayes guests was the French sculptor Frederic Auguste Bartholdi.

Bartholdi thought of a statue of liberty.

He offered to design the statue.

Many people contributed in some way.

The French people gave money for the statue.

Americans designed and built the pedestal for the statue to stand on.

The American people raised money to pay for the pedestal.

The French engineer Alexander Eiffel, who was famous for his Eiffel Tower in Paris, figured out how to make the heavy statue stand.

In the years after the statue was put up, many immigrants came to the United States through New York.

As they entered New York Harbor, they saw the Statue of Liberty holding up her torch.

She symbolized a welcome to a land of freedom
